To copy a package to a network directory
1.
Do one of the following:
On the Projects tab, click the Run link to the right of the task or tool associated
with Package Distribution. The package associated with the current project will
be distributed. This tool might skip dialog boxes or pre-fill fields based on
command-line options defined in Process Templates Setup.
On the Tools tab, double-click Package Distribution. On the Specify File to
Distribute page that appears, specify a file and click Next.
In Software Manager, in the Applications/Packages pane, select a package.
Then select Packages menu > Distribute.
The Distribution Method page appears.
2.
If you specified a .WSI that contains multiple releases, a drop-down list appears.
Select a release.
Mark Network. If this option is not available, you might not have met the criteria
listed at the beginning of this topic.
3.
If you are running Package Distribution from Workbench, select one of the following
options; they appear below the Network option. If you are running Package
Distribution from Software Manager, these options do not appear and the compiled
package is distributed.
Compiled package
Distributes the compiled installation.
Project file and source files
Distributes the project file and its source files.
4.
Click Next. If necessary, the installation file is saved and compiled.
The Network Directory dialog box appears.
5.
Complete the dialog box:
Network Directory
Specify the directory to copy the package to.
